Russellville archers competing at state this weekend

Russellville Independent Schools’ Archery teams are competing at state this weekend. The Elementary, Middle and High School teams are at the Kentucky Expo Center in Louisville for the State Archery Competition on March 15-16. 

The Stevenson Elementary team will shoot 3-D, along with the following Stevenson individuals that will shoot Bullseye: Ethan O'Neal, Tayshon Cross and Jakeria Burkina. The Middle school and High School teams will shoot both 3-D and Bullseye as a team. 

Since Archery Coach Jeremy Rust has been with the school, this is the fourth time in the last five years that Russellville has been to state as a team. Coach Rust said, “I’m extremely proud of the team this year. The dedication to be better archers and students has shown, and now they get to prove it at State.”  

Senior archer and Captain Ethan Paul says, “I couldn’t be more proud to be a part of this team. Our team has put in the time, now it’s time to make our mark at State!” 

The archers are shooting to qualify for Nationals, which will be held in May. The team has worked hard this season, competing in over 14 tournaments.
